Definition


"The bias" in research refers to a systematic error or preference that affects the validity of results, leading to conclusions that are skewed or unrepresentative of the true situation. It influences findings by introducing consistent deviations from the actual data or truth.

Étymologie


The term "bias" originates from the Old French word 'biais,' meaning oblique or slanting, initially used in the context of a slanting line in textiles. Over time, it evolved to describe a tendency or inclination that deviates from impartiality, especially in judgment or research.
